HUB hero image

How to Travel from

St Albans to Bairnsdale

by Rideshare or Car

St Albans
+0
Bairnsdale
Transport search to Bairnsdale
St Albans
+0
Bairnsdale
Building a composite car route
Cheapest
Best Offer!
Car
3 h 37 min
300 km.
from $16
Composite Route Car Only

Two ways to Travel from St Albans to Bairnsdale

Select an Option Below to Start Your Journey
Cheapest
Other

Transport providers

Train operators

V/Line

Phone:
1800 800 007
Website:
vline.com.au/
Train from Flinders Street to Bairnsdale
Ave. Duration:
3h 51m
Frequency:
3 times a day
Estimated price:
$6.06–$8.21

Bus operators

V-Line Buses

Phone:
+61 3 9662 2505
Website:
vline.com.au/
Bus from Southern Cross Coach Terminal/Spencer St to Traralgon
Ave. Duration:
2h 55m
Frequency:
Twice a week
Estimated price:
$1.64–$13.89
Bus from Traralgon Station/Princes St to Bairnsdale
Ave. Duration:
1h 45m
Frequency:
Once daily
Estimated price:
$1.20–$12.00

Questions and Answers

What is the cheapest way to get from St Albans to Bairnsdale?

The cheapest way to get from St Albans to Bairnsdale is to train which costs $8.15 - $10.87 and takes 5h 25m.

What is the fastest way to get from St Albans to Bairnsdale?

The fastest way to get from St Albans to Bairnsdale is to drive which takes 3h 33m and costs $36.96 - $54.35 .

Is there a direct train between St Albans and Bairnsdale?

No, there is no direct train from St Albans to Bairnsdale. However, there are services departing from Keilor Plains and arriving at Bairnsdale via Flinders Street. The journey, including transfers, takes approximately 5h 25m.

How far is it from St Albans to Bairnsdale?

The distance between St Albans and Bairnsdale is 296 km. The road distance is 298.9 km.

How do I travel from St Albans to Bairnsdale without a car?

The best way to get from St Albans to Bairnsdale without a car is to train which takes 5h 25m and costs $8.15 - $10.87 .

How long does it take to get from St Albans to Bairnsdale?

It takes approximately 5h 25m to get from St Albans to Bairnsdale, including transfers.

Where do I catch the St Albans to Bairnsdale train from?

St Albans to Bairnsdale train services, operated by V/Line, depart from Flinders Street station.

Where does the St Albans to Bairnsdale train arrive?

St Albans to Bairnsdale train services, operated by V/Line, arrive at Bairnsdale station.

Can I drive from St Albans to Bairnsdale?

Yes, the driving distance between St Albans to Bairnsdale is 299 km. It takes approximately 3h 33m to drive from St Albans to Bairnsdale.

Where can I stay near Bairnsdale?

There are 202+ hotels available in Bairnsdale. Prices start at $54.82 per night.
+0